“Quiet quitting” started as a TikTok video describing how one employee was finding work-life balance by changing how they approached their job, without actually quitting. The now-viral video has generated numerous articles and news stories, many with different takes on what “quiet quitting” actually means.

Nailing the perfect head shot for your Linkedln profile can boost your career, said Callum Borchers in The Wall Street Journal. “An applicant’s odds of receiving an offer can be diminished by a head shot that doesn’t match the picture in the boss’s mind,” says one executive recruiter. Linkedln has found that “bios with headshots get 21 times more views that those without, and users receive nine times more connection requests when they include pictures of themselves.” For those chasing that “just-so photo” for the right onscreen first impression, there is now “a cottage industry of head-shot photographers who offer facial-expression coaching.” One such consultant, Peter Hurley, charges $1500 for a session. “I consider myself a facial conveyance strategist,” Hurley said. 
  
FEMA recently released a new, concerning proposal for the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P) called Direct to Customer (D2C).
 
The initiative was unveiled in a request for information (RFI). The RFI gives a brief overview of the D2C initiative and asks questions about how FEMA should approach developing and delivering the initiative. 
 
In the RFI, FEMA notes that, “other lines of insurance have made the leap into the digital realm, including WYO companies for their other lines of insurance. Flood Insurance remains behind the times, leading to potential customer frustration and the inability to protect one's home or business. (IIABA)
  
Legislation was passed during the recent session of the General Assembly that effects “any motor vehicle, trailer or semi-trailer that is exempt from motor vehicle registration.” The legislation, which took effect on July 1, 2022, requires that the vehicles be insured by a general liability policy that includes personal injury liability. Proof of insurance may be required by law enforcement and failure to provide proof will be considered a traffic infraction punishable by a $600 fine.
Motor vehicles defined and exempt from registration are listed in §46.2 Motor Vehicles, Chapter 6 Titling and Registration of Motor Vehicles 662 – 684.1.  Among vehicles thus listed include:
·         663 – Backhoes
·         664 – Vehicles used for spraying fruit trees and other plants
·         667 – farm machinery and tractors
·         674 – Vehicles used by commercial fishermen
·         678 – Forklift trucks
·         682 – tractors, rollers, and other machinery used for highway purposes
This is not an exclusive list. Commercial vehicles and commonly heavy equipment generally thought to be exempt from registration are now required to have insurance.
